What Got Junk actually is

Got Junk is the national franchise known for its bright blue trucks and no-haggling pricing model. In Baltimore, the service works the same way: you call or book online, a crew shows up in a two-person or larger truck, hauls away whatever you point to, and you pay based on how much space your junk takes up in their vehicle rather than what it weighs. The company removes nearly everything except hazardous materials (asbestos, refrigerant, batteries in some cases), though those restrictions vary by local regulation. The franchise operates throughout Baltimore City and surrounding counties including Baltimore County, Anne Arundel, and Howard County.

Services and pricing

Got Junk charges by the truckload volume, with estimates typically ranging from $149 to $599 for a standard residential job, though larger cleanouts can exceed $800. A single mattress or a few bags of yard waste falls in the $150 range; a full garage or attic usually lands between $300 and $500. The company does not charge by the pound, which means a truck full of light items (pillows, plastic bins) costs the same as a truck equally full of heavy items (cast-iron stove, stone countertop). Same-day and next-day service is available in most Baltimore neighborhoods. The company also offers commercial debris removal for contractors and property managers at higher per-load rates. Verify current pricing before booking, as franchise pricing can fluctuate seasonally and by location demand.

Who it suits and who it does not suit

Got Junk works well for homeowners doing single-room cleanouts, estate sales, apartment moves, or spring attic clearing who want to book online and avoid phone calls. The no-negotiation pricing removes uncertainty. It suits people in a rush: same-day slots fill quickly but are genuinely available most days. It does not suit people with hazardous waste (lead paint, asbestos, old oil), those who want to donate items (Got Junk recycles and donates some material, but this is not their priority), or those with extremely tight budgets who can hire a handyman with a truck to haul load-by-load. It also does not suit long-distance moves; Got Junk is a junk hauler, not a moving company.

What the first visit involves

Book online or call the Baltimore franchise line. You'll choose a time window (usually a four-hour block). Provide a brief description of what you're removing (sofa and dresser, or whole garage). The crew arrives, walks through, gives you a price based on volume (no hidden fees), and removes what you've agreed to. Payment is due on the spot via cash, card, or check. The entire process typically takes 30 to 60 minutes for a standard residential job. No appointment deposit is required.

Hours, parking, and logistics

Got Junk operates seven days a week in Baltimore, with booking windows from early morning through early evening. Exact hours vary by location; verify availability on their website before booking. The crews bring their own equipment and do not require customer parking; their large trucks park on the street or in driveways. They handle the lifting and loading, so you do not need to help unless you choose to. If your home has narrow alleys or restricted truck access, mention this when booking so they can confirm a crew can reach you.
